Numbers 4:20 Meaning and Commentary

Numbers 4:20

But they shall not go in to see when the holy things are
covered
They were not to be present while they were packing up, test they should see any of them with their eyes; they were not to go in until they were quite covered out of sight; which may signify the hiding of the mysteries of grace in those things under the former dispensation, when even the Levites themselves were not admitted to a sight of them; see ( Ephesians 3:4 Ephesians 3:5 ) ;

lest they die;
by the immediate hand of God.
